Where are the conjoined Hilton sisters buried?
Ava White
The Hilton Sisters, Violet and Daisy, are laid to rest in Forest Lawn Cemetery in Charlotte, NC. In a somewhat strange twist of fate the Hilton Sisters ARE NOT the most famous pair of Siamese Twins buried in North Carolina.

The original Siamese twins, Eng and Chang Bunker, are buried outside the Mount Airy city limits, in the White Plains Church community.Can conjoined twins be male?
In the United States, conjoined twins occur in 1 per 33,000-165,000 births and 1 per 200,000 live births. About 40% to 60% of conjoined twins are stillborn. Living conjoined twins are more likely to be female, with a female-to-male ratio of 3:1 or greater among conjoined twins.Are there conjoined triplets?
